Top Gun: Maverick Takes Official Film Chart Into The Danger Zone!

Top Gun Maverick (2022)

Tom Cruise plays Capt. Pete "Maverick" Mitchell in Top Gun: Maverick from Paramount Pictures, Skydance and Jerry Bruckheimer Films.

Get ready to engage the boosters and take flight, because Top Gun: Maverick has made a daring flight to debut at Number 1 on the Official Film Chart into the danger zone!.

The critically-acclaimed sequel to the classic 1986 action film re-unites leading man Tom Cruise with former on-screen buddy Val Kilmer, as well as a whole host of new blood to the franchise, including Miles Teller, Jennifer Connelly and Glen Powell.

Following its release on digital platforms, Top Gun: Maverick makes a massive impact on the chart; securing the biggest Number 1 debut of 2022 so far, and one of the biggest on record in the history of the Official Film Chart.

And if that wasn’t enough, Top Gun itself rebounds to Number 3 on the chart, and a special combination package featuring the original and its sequel is another new entry this week at Number 8. All in all, it’s a Tom Cruise takeover!

Elsewhere, Dog Soldiers, a 2002 British action-horror starring Sean Pertwee and directed by future Games of Thrones and Thor: The Dark World director Neil Marshall, marks a new entry at Number 9, following a special re-release to celebrate its 20th anniversary.

And finally, former Number 1 hit Uncharted scales back up the chart, vaulting six places to crash back into the Top 10.

The Official Film Chart is unveiled each Wednesday. This is published on OfficialCharts.com and available for media syndication.

The chart, the result of a partnership between the Official Charts Company. Also the British Association for Screen Entertainment and incorporating data from retailer members of the Entertainment Retailers Association. – is published on OfficialCharts.com every Wednesday at noon and counts movie downloads from services including Amazon, iTunes, Sky Store, Virgin Media Store, Rakuten TV, Talk Talk TV, as well as 4K UHD, Blu-ray and DVD disc sales from all high street and online retailers
